En bref : Le consensus Reddit apprécie surtout la détection, le suivi motorisé et la double vue, avec un fonctionnement sans abonnement confirmé. L’autonomie solaire et la fiabilité divisent toutefois fortement, surtout en hiver, tandis que l’écosystème fermé limite les intégrations.

    I’ve been pretty happy with the S340. I like that it does the auto tracking of people when spotted. I do feel like the image has gotten a little soft over time but I think that’s because I may have used Windex too many times to clean the outer lens and as I later found out it can be bad for that outer protective lens. The quality of my other cameras is really good, and coincidentally Windex was not used on them, so just remember to use water and a soft cloth. The E340 has worked well in the two or so years I’ve had it. I keep my porch light on overnight and the camera on the E340 is good enough with that porch light that I don’t have to use the night vision mode and can keep everything in color. The two issues I had/have: • The E340 has a pre-record setting that is supposed to include 4 seconds before motion is detected. It’s only for wired installs and when I tried this setting it kept causing the doorbell to disconnect from WiFi. I eventually just stopped using this feature. • Recently the doorbell shows perpetual charging icon. Before it would just show a plug symbol. But people started noticing the charging icon staying on and not going away. Even with new firmware I still only show it charging to 90%. The doorbell still works fine and it could be the battery needing replacement. • I have Google fiber with real world speeds of 900+ mbps up and down and yet sometimes the doorbell is a couple seconds to load. Or when someone rings the doorbell, the app can take about 4-5 seconds to show me the live footage. Two-way audio can be choppy or delayed too but honestly even my old Google Nest doorbell had choppy two-way. The Homebase 3 (S380) has worked well in connection with my cameras. I can expand the size with an SSD drive up to 16TB. I currently have a 1TB drive in and it gets me about three months of recording with one camera being 24/7. I did choose to not pair my indoor cameras with the HB3 as I found out that doing so causes you to lose access to certain features that come with particular indoor cameras. The main one being Privacy Mode where my E30 cams can turn off and spin around to face a wall. If I connect those to the HB3 then I lose Privacy mode ability. All footage is encrypted on the HB3 and even trying to read the SSD on a PC or laptop will just give you an error that the drive can’t be read. Good for privacy.

    Just to answer a couple of your questions. * The E330, not S330, I believe is the only camera in their line up right now that can record 24/7 due to it being wired to power. Solar, while it helps to keep the batteries on the S340 topped off, it doesn't have enough power to do 24/7 recording. I have both the E330 and S340 and I love the pan and tilt tracking, and zoom of the S340 so hopefully they can make a wired version that does 24/7 as I would probably replace the E330 that faces the front yard. * While the cameras have a nice amount of onboard storage, the Homebase 3 allows you to install an SSD drive for expanded storage, up to 16TB.     **I went through the same spiral last year so here is what actually stuck for me.** **Arlo Essential XL is solid hardware and image quality is good. the problem is person and vehicle tagging and anything past basic motion alerts sits behind a paid tier. I keep telling myself I could live without it and then it annoyed me again each weeks.** **Reolink Argus 4 Pro is legitimately good. I went other direction mostly because of the multi camera app experience, not because the camera itself was bad.** **What I ended up with is eufy SoloCam S340, running it six months now. the no subscription story holds in real use. Clips lands on about 8GB of internal storage, you can get to them in the app, no plan needed for the basics. HomeBase 3 is optional if you want centralized storage later, you do not need it just to skip a monthly fee. The dual lens help on a driveway, wide for coverage, tighter view for plate level detail. Night vision uses a spotlight for color, IR when it is fully dark.** **But,S340 is event based recording, not 24 hour continuous like a wired NVR setup. different product if you need always on recording.** **It fit me because it is standalone with no hub required, the no sub promise stayed true day to day, and the dual lens solved my driveway layout. Your priorities might weight things differently, still worth a shortlist spot.**

    Wrong brand and camera to do this on. Most "WiFi" tier cameras are fairly walled into their own software suite and propritary access. Some Eufy cameras support RTSP access, but the S340 does not. Assuming you wanted to get this to work... the biggest hurdle is interfacing with the app.. I'd... probably do something like this...: 1. Bluestacks Android Emulator Installed on PC 2. Script / Automation to click on the saved clips 3. Save the clip locally to bluestacks emulator 4. Have Google Photos (or similar software) automatically sync anything saved in eufydir (where the default video save is at for the app) to cloud or server Its not terribly hard, but... its... not really the right solution for the problem you're trying to solve. This is basically what I do today, manually, on my phone. So I don't see why it couldn't be automated...

Questions fréquentes

La Eufy S340 fonctionne-t-elle sans abonnement ?

Oui, les utilisateurs Reddit confirment que les fonctions essentielles et l’accès aux clips restent utilisables sans forfait. La HomeBase 3 demeure facultative et sert notamment à centraliser davantage de stockage.

La batterie solaire tient-elle en hiver ?

Les retours Reddit sont très partagés. Certains signalent une batterie pleine malgré la neige et le froid avec une bonne exposition au soleil, tandis que d’autres rencontrent une décharge rapide ou une absence de recharge pendant tout l’hiver.

Peut-elle enregistrer en continu 24 h sur 24 ?

Non, le consensus Reddit la décrit comme une caméra déclenchée par événements. Même alimentée en permanence, elle ne répond pas au besoin d’un système NVR filaire enregistrant sans interruption.

La Eufy S340 est-elle compatible avec HomeKit ou un NVR tiers ?

Les utilisateurs Reddit indiquent que la S340 ne prend en charge ni HomeKit Secure Video ni RTSP. Elle reste donc largement enfermée dans l’application et l’écosystème Eufy.
